Block
#13,580,130
1d
28 txs6,881 confs
Transactions
28
Total Output
₳87,527,297.38
$13.32M
Fees
₳16.31
Size
58.03 KB
59,418 bytes
Details
Hash
f1f758a107011d62f4091c7bc75b02795e78d21dc228c0500305ecf5d618ff1e
Epoch / Slot
Epoch 638 · slot 190,510,618 · epoch-slot 257,818
Timestamp
1d · Sun, 21 Jun 2026 21:21:49 GMT
Block producer
VRF key
vrf_vk1u…eqvc3eu0
Op cert
095f1be9…35877135
Op cert counter
29
Transactions in block28